CVE-2023-54355
CVE-2023-54355
PocketMine-MP versions before 5.3.1 and 4.23.1 fail to validate that the identityPublicKey in LoginPacket uses the required secp384r1 elliptic curve. Attackers can provide LoginPackets with keys using different curves or non-EC key types to pass login verification but trigger an uncaught exception during ECDH key derivation, crashing the server.
CVSS v3 metric
CVSS v3 base score 7.5 (High). Vector: CVSS:3.1/AV:N/AC:L/PR:N/UI:N/S:U/C:N/I:N/A:H.
